SELECTIONS: KYVALLEY DRIFTER (1), MISS MUSCLE (8), MAJARO GIRL (9), LOLLY (5)

OVERVIEW: KYVALLEY DRIFTER (1) did plenty wrong on debut at Melton on August 21, but ultimately got the job done in good style with a strong victory over LOLLY (5). She hails from the powerful and in-form Chris Svanosio stable, draws well in gate one and should have taken plenty of benefit from that experience. There looks to be a motor there, and she’s happily on top in a race where manners will play a major role in the outcome. MISS MUSCLE (8) has a bit more experience on her side and draws to trail the leading selection. She hasn’t done much wrong at all in her four starts, which includes a good win in July. She was beaten last time out by MAJARO GIRL (9), but was forced to do a bit of work early there as a short-priced favourite and was only grabbed late. MAJARO GIRL (9) has shown gradual improvement since joining the Andy Gath barn and was a good winner last time out, while LOLLY (5) ran a ripper for second behind KYVALLEY DRIFTER (1) first-up from a spell and is a contender with the right trip.
